How are candidates chosen for the “10 Best” award?

Attorneys are nominated by their peers or by a member of the AIOFLA board. The AIOFLA Board of Regents reviews the list of nominees and selects the finalists for the “10 Best” award according to the following criteria: (from the AIOFLA website):

  • 10/10 in client satisfaction reviews
  • Top rated attorneys in their field
  • Must be an industry leader
  • No unresolved complaints
  • Awards and recognition
  • Association memberships
  • Publications on subject matter in their area of practice
  • Speaking engagements
  • Education and continued education

The American Institute believes that most awards given for excellence fail to take the attorney/client relationship into full account, and they are offering a new way for people in need of legal services to assess an attorney’s attention to their clientele.
